There is a set of glGets which query the client state of the
binded arrays. The data exists in the translator context and is not
passed to GL, so the glGets should be handled internaly.
This is done by implementing four glGet*v methods in GLEScontext, which
return a boolean value indicating whether we have set the return value
or not, and are called by the glGet*v functions in GLEScmImp.
Two of the glGets are handled by GLEScontext, and the other 15 by
GLEScmContext since they are specific to GLES 1.1. The same should be
done for 2.0 specific glGets in a later patch.
Also. bufferName is now saved in GLESPointer in to allow the
GL_*_ARRAY_BUFFER_BINDING get.
Our implementation of eglGetProcAddress() resolves the function addresses
in run time. Typically this is not an issue, but when a gl function is
also implemented by the calling app the address was resolved to the calling
app's version of the function rather than ours. This is the case with the
glDrawTex{isfx}OES functions in the 1.1 conformance test.
The solution is to add the -Bsymbolic switch when linking our libraries,
so all symbol resolution is done internaly.
The same fix should probably be done for Mac.

The GL2Encoder::m_compressedTextureFormats member wasn't initialized, so the d'tor
would sometimes crash trying to delete it. Also init m_num_compressedTextureFormats.

Added a return value for rcFlushWindowColorBuffer and
rcUpdateColorBuffer in order to make those calls to block
with a round-trip to the host. This is to make sure that
the color buffer is up-to-date before the flinger use it
for rendering.
Also added a call to the native windows's lock function after
EGL is attached and bound to render on the window. This call
was missed before.
This syncronization can be optimized by removing the round-trip
and insert sync primitive to the stream at every draw command that
reads from a color buffer to make the sync happen on the host
before rendering the color buffer and remove the need for the
guest to wait for that update.
